The first name Anton has its origins in the Latin name Antonius, which is believed to have been derived from the ancient Roman family name Antonius, possibly meaning "priceless" or "of inestimable worth." The name first appeared in ancient Rome and has been widely used across various regions, particularly in Europe. Historically, it has been associated with notable figures, including saints and popes, which contributed to its popularity in Christian contexts. Variations of the name Anton can be found in many languages and cultures, such as Antonio in Italian and Spanish, Antoine in French, and Antonín in Czech. Each variation may carry slight differences in pronunciation and cultural significance, but they all share a common root and meaning. The name Anton has been embraced in various forms throughout history, often reflecting qualities of strength and value, which align with the characteristics of those who initially bore it.
The last name "Kyckling" has its origins in Sweden, where it is derived from the Swedish word "kyckling," meaning "chick" or "young chicken." This surname likely emerged as a nickname or occupational name for someone involved in poultry farming or trade, reflecting the agricultural practices prevalent in rural Sweden. The name may also have been used to describe someone with a youthful or lively demeanor, akin to the characteristics associated with young chickens. Variations of the surname can be found in different Scandinavian countries, where it may appear as "Kykling" or "Kylling," with slight differences in spelling and pronunciation. While the name is relatively uncommon, it is rooted in the cultural and agricultural heritage of the region, highlighting the importance of livestock in the livelihoods of those who initially bore the name.
